God's Love for Man 4 - Ellen G. White

This quote was added by user550764
The thorn and the thistle - the difficulties and trials that make his life one of toil and care - were appointed for his good as apart of the training needful in God's plan for his uplifting from the ruin and degradation that sin has wrought. The world, though fallen, is not all sorrow and misery. In nature itself are messages of hope and comfort. There are flowers upon the thistles, and the thorns are covered with roses.
